A horse sale receipt is used by a horse vendor to give proof of payment to the buyer of a horse. The document describes the horse, as well as the amount and type of payment.

This receipt should include at the very least the horse's passport and microchip identification number, the amount paid for the horse, as well as the seller's and buyer's name and address.
This bill of sale can include important details such as the date of the sale, purchase price, description of the horse, details of any warranties made by the seller, or if the horse is sold "as is." It also has options to specify the method of payment, and can even include a basic right of first refusal.
The bill of sale should include the horse's name, breed, age, color, markings, registration number, and unique characteristics. It should also include the date of sale, the purchase price, the method of payment, and any conditions of the sale, such as warranties or guarantees.

This form is used as a report of divorce or annulment for the Department of Health-Division of Vital Records in Richmond, Virginia. The information contained in this form is used for statistical purposes by the State. No Final Order of Divorce will be entered by the Court without a completed VS-4 form.
A horse bill of sale is a proof of ownership form kept by the buyer of an equine animal, serving as verification that they paid a specific amount of money to a buyer. Any type and breed of horse can be sold using this document, including those that are used for farming, riding, or competing/showing.
